Cherry Cheesecake Egg Rolls – The Best Crispy Dessert You’ll Ever Try


  • Author: Joriel
  • Total Time: 25 minutes (Prep + Cook)
  • Yield: 12 egg rolls
  • Diet: Vegetarian

Description

Fried to golden perfection, these dessert egg rolls are stuffed with a dreamy combo of sweet cherry pie filling and creamy cheesecake goodness! 😍 A dusting of powdered sugar on top makes them downright irresistible. Perfect for entertaining, snacking, or whenever you’re in the mood for a sweet twist on a classic!


Ingredients

• 8 oz cream cheese, softened
• ¼ cup powdered sugar
• ½ tsp vanilla extract
• 1 cup cherry pie filling
• 12 egg roll wrappers
• Water (for sealing)
• Oil, for frying
• Powdered sugar, for dusting


Instructions

1️⃣ Prepare Filling:
In a bowl, beat softened cream cheese, powdered sugar, and vanilla until smooth and creamy.

2️⃣ Assemble Rolls:
Lay one egg roll wrapper on a flat surface. Spoon 2 tbsp cream cheese mixture and 1 tbsp cherry pie filling into the center.

3️⃣ Seal & Fold:
Moisten edges with water. Fold the bottom up over the filling, fold in sides, then roll tightly like a burrito. Seal edges.

4️⃣ Fry:
Heat oil to 350°F (175°C). Fry egg rolls in batches for 2–3 minutes per side or until golden brown and crispy.

5️⃣ Drain & Dust:
Remove to a paper towel-lined plate to drain excess oil. Dust with powdered sugar.

Notes

  • Make Ahead Tip: You can assemble the egg rolls a day in advance and refrigerate or freeze them until ready to cook. This makes them perfect for parties or holidays.

  • Frying vs. Baking: Deep frying delivers the crispiest texture, but air frying and baking are great healthier options. Air-fry at 375°F for 8–10 minutes or bake at 400°F for 12–15 minutes.

  • Flavor Variations: Swap cherry pie filling for blueberry, raspberry, or apple. Add mini chocolate chips or a pinch of cinnamon for a flavor twist.

  • Storage: Store le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days. Reheat in the air fryer or oven to restore crispness.

  • Freezing: Freeze uncooked rolls on a baking sheet, then transfer to a freezer-safe bag. Fry or bake straight from frozen—just add a couple of extra minutes.

  • Serving Ideas: Dust with powdered sugar, drizzle with chocolate or caramel, or serve with vanilla ice cream or whipped cream.

Step-by-Step Instructions for Making Cherry Cheesecake Egg Rolls

Preparing the Cheesecake Filling to Perfection

The heart of cherry cheesecake egg rolls is the luscious, velvety filling. It’s what turns these crispy bites from good to unforgettable. Here’s how to get it just right:

Step 1 – Soften the Cream Cheese:
Let your cream cheese sit at room temperature for about 15–20 minutes. This helps it whip easily without lumps.

Step 2 – Mix the Filling:
In a medium bowl, beat the softened cream cheese with powdered sugar and vanilla extract until smooth and creamy. Use a hand mixer or whisk—either works well. The goal is a fluffy, evenly blended cheesecake base.

Step 3 – Get Your Cherry Filling Ready:
Use canned cherry pie filling for convenience, or make your own with fresh cherries, sugar, and lemon juice thickened with cornstarch. Either way, make sure it’s not too runny to avoid soggy wrappers.

Pro Tip: Chill your filling mix for 10 minutes before assembling. A slightly firmer filling rolls more neatly and reduces leaks during cooking.

How to Roll and Seal Egg Rolls Like a Pro

Now it’s time to bring everything together. Follow these simple assembly steps to create perfectly rolled and sealed cherry cheesecake egg rolls:

Step 1 – Lay It Out:
Place one egg roll wrapper on a clean, flat surface like a cutting board. Turn it diagonally so it looks like a diamond.

Step 2 – Fill It Up:
Spoon about 2 tablespoons of cheesecake filling into the center of the wrapper, then add 1 tablespoon of cherry pie filling on top.

Step 3 – Fold & Roll:

  • Fold the bottom corner up over the filling.

  • Fold in the left and right sides tightly, like a burrito.

  • Roll it upward to seal.

Step 4 – Seal the Deal:
Dip your finger in water and moisten the top corner of the wrapper. Press gently to seal.

Repeat this for all 12 wrappers.

Don’t overfill. It might be tempting to stuff these with as much cherry cheesecake as possible, but too much filling will burst out while cooking.

Once rolled, place the egg rolls on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per until you’re ready to fry, bake, or air-fry them (we’ll cover that in the next section).

Frying, Baking, or Air-Frying? Choose Your Cooking Method

Deep Frying for a Classic, Crispy Finish

The traditional way to prepare cherry cheesecake egg rolls is to fry them, and honestly, it’s hard to beat the results. Deep frying produces a golden-brown, ultra-crispy shell that perfectly complements the creamy, tangy filling inside.

How to deep-fry cherry cheesecake egg rolls:

  • Heat oil to 350°F (175°C) in a deep pan or fryer.

  • Place egg rolls in the hot oil without crowding the pan.

  • Fry for 2–3 minutes per side until golden and crisp.

  • Remove and drain on paper towels.

This method gives the rolls their signature crackling exterior. Sprinkle with powdered sugar and serve warm for the ultimate dessert indulgence.

Tips and Tricks for Perfect Cherry Cheesecake Egg Rolls

Avoiding Common Mistakes

Making cherry cheesecake egg rolls sounds simple, but a few tweaks make a big difference. Avoid these common issues:

  • Overfilling causes bursting use about 3 tbsp total filling per roll.

  • Poor sealing leads to leaking always wet and press the edges well.

  • Wrong oil temp either burns the wrapper or leaves it greasy. Stick to 350°F.

Let the filling chill before wrapping it makes handling neater and cooking more consistent.

Storing and Reheating Cherry Cheesecake Egg Rolls

Short-Term Storage: Fridge and Room Temperature

Once cooled, store any leftover cherry cheesecake egg rolls in an airtight container to preserve both texture and flavor. Here’s how:

  • Room Temperature: Safe for up to 2 hours. Beyond that, the dairy-based filling becomes a food safety concern.

  • Refrigerator: Store for up to 3 days. Line containers with paper towels to absorb moisture and preserve crispiness.

Avoid stacking them use parchment paper between layers to prevent sticking.
